Best Placement for Acoustic Clouds to Avoid Reflections

Best Placement for Acoustic Clouds to Avoid Reflections in Any Room Size Acoustic clouds help control early reflections, flutter echoes, and ceiling reflections, leading to better clarity and a balanced sound environment. Their placement depends on the room size, shape, and purpose (mixing, mastering, or general recording). Here’s a universal guide for any studio or listening space: 1. Primary Cloud: Above the Listening Position (Mix Position) ✅ Why? The ceiling is a major early reflection point that causes comb filtering and phase issues. Placing a cloud here absorbs these reflections before they reach your ears. Placement Guidelines: Position: Directly above the mixing or listening position, covering the space between your speakers and ears. Thickness: Thick as possible 2. Secondary Clouds: Front Reflection Zone ✅ Why? Helps reduce reflections from the ceiling before they reach your ears. Essential in larger rooms where multiple reflection points exist. Placement Guidelines: Install a cloud between the listening position and the front wall, in line with your speakers. In longer rooms, additional clouds can be placed in sequence, creating a continuous absorption path. Same thickness & air gap as the primary cloud for consistency. 3. Rear Ceiling Cloud (For Larger Rooms & Recording Spaces) ✅ Why? Controls late reflections that can muddy the sound in larger rooms. Helps reduce flutter echoes in untreated spaces. Placement Guidelines: Position the cloud above any rear seating or diffuser area. If the rear wall is treated with diffusers, clouds can be smaller or placed in a checkerboard pattern. 4. Additional Clouds for Large or Irregular Rooms ✅ Why? Some rooms require extra treatment to reduce excess reverb and echoes. Placement Considerations: Hallways or open spaces: Use floating clouds in key areas where sound reflections are strongest. High ceilings (over 3m / 10ft): Use angled clouds to direct reflections away from the listening area. Multi-purpose rooms: Removable or adjustable clouds can be useful for adaptable acoustics. Cloud Design & Installation Tips Frame Material: Wood or aluminum for a sturdy build. Fabric: Breathable acoustic fabric (e.g., Guilford of Maine) for effective absorption. Mounting: Suspended with wire hangers for flexibility in height. Z-clips or brackets for fixed, flush-mounted installations. How to Test Placement? ✅ Mirror Trick: Move a mirror along the ceiling while sitting at your mix position—where you see the speakers is where reflections occur, making it the ideal placement spot for clouds. ✅ Measurement: Use Room EQ Wizard (REW) or an impulse response app to test how much unwanted reflection is being reduced.   About Des Grey: With over two decades in the music industry, Des Grey is a seasoned mastering engineer specialising in precision audio enhancement for artists, labels, and producers. Your Step-by-Step Mix Preparation Checklist Follow these crucial steps before sending your tracks to DesGrey Mastering: 1. Ensure Adequate Headroom (The Golden Rule) This is perhaps the most critical step. Your mix should not be clipping or hitting 0 dBFS (decibels Full Scale). Target Level: Aim for your loudest peak to hit somewhere between -3 dBFS and -6 dBFS. This provides essential “headroom” for the mastering engineer to work with. Why it Matters: Digital audio clipping is irreversible and sounds harsh. Headroom allows the mastering engineer to apply compression, EQ, and limiting without introducing distortion or unwanted digital artifacts. 2. Bypass Master Bus Processing (Mostly!) Unless you’re intentionally using a master bus compressor or EQ as an integral part of your mix’s sound that you absolutely cannot live without, remove or bypass all processors from your master stereo output. Focus on the Mix: The mastering engineer needs to hear your mix in its raw, dynamic state. Common Culprits: Limiters, multi-band compressors, aggressive EQs, and stereo widening plugins are best left for the mastering stage. If you’ve been using a limiter just to make your mix louder for reference, remove it before bouncing. 3. Export in High-Resolution WAV or AIFF File Format: Always export your final mix as an uncompressed WAV (.wav) or AIFF (.aif) file. MP3s, AACs, or other lossy formats should never be used for mastering, as they introduce irreversible quality loss. Sample Rate: Export at the native sample rate of your project (e.g., 44.1 kHz, 48 kHz, 88.2 kHz, 96 kHz). Do not resample during export, as this can introduce aliasing or other artifacts. Bit Depth: Export at 24-bit or 32-bit float. While 16-bit is the final delivery format for CDs, working with higher bit depths during mastering provides more resolution and dynamic range. 4. Check Your Mix Balance and Dynamics The mastering stage enhances what’s already there; it doesn’t fix a fundamentally imbalanced mix. Listen Critically: Ensure all instruments and vocals sit well together. Is the bass too loud or too quiet? Are the vocals clear? Is the stereo image balanced? Dynamic Range: Don’t squash your mix too much during the mixing stage. Allow for some natural dynamic movement. Mastering will handle the final compression and limiting to achieve commercial loudness. Listen on Different Systems: Check your mix on various speakers, headphones, and even a car stereo to ensure it translates well across different playback environments. 5. Clean Up Your Edits (Fades, Pops, Clicks) No Unwanted Noise: Carefully listen for any clicks, pops, hums, or other extraneous noises, especially at the beginning and end of tracks or around edits. Proper Fades: Ensure all fades (in and out) are smooth and don’t abruptly cut off reverb tails or sustain. Mastering engineers will usually add a final fade-out, but your mix should be clean. 6. Name Your Files Clearly and Consistently This helps streamline the workflow and prevents errors. Format: ArtistName – SongTitle – MixVersion.wav Examples: The Band – My New Song – Final Mix.wav Jane Doe – Electric Dreams – Vocal Up.wav (if sending alternative mixes) 7. Provide Detailed Notes and Reference Tracks Your mastering engineer is there to realize your vision. Specific Instructions: Let us know if there are any specific sections you’re concerned about, any creative goals you have (e.g., “I want this track to feel aggressive,” “I need this to sound warm and vintage”), or specific loudness targets. Reference Tracks: Share 2-3 commercially released tracks that you admire sonically and feel are a good reference for the overall vibe and loudness you’re aiming for. This gives your engineer a great starting point. Common Mistakes to Avoid Sending Clipped Audio: This is the most common and damaging mistake. Apple Digital Masters

Apple Digital Masters: Why They’re Useful and the Benefits Des Grey Mastering is certified by Apple to provide master files for the Apple Digital Masters program. Apple Digital Masters (Formerly Mastered For iTunes) involves creating and uploading high resolution (24-bit/native sample rate) master audio files to your digital distributor for encoding to AAC format, which is used for Apple Music. In simple terms, Apple Digital Masters means that your music has gone through a mastering process that meets Apple’s stringent requirements for quality, dynamic range, and loudness. This includes specific encoding settings and technical standards to ensure that your music sounds as good as possible when streamed or downloaded. Here are the key benefits: 1. The Evolution of Music: From Stereo to Dolby Atmos

The Evolution of Music: From Stereo to Dolby Atmos The way we listen to music has drastically evolved over the years. From the early days of basic mono sound to the richness of modern-day Dolby Atmos music, technology has played a crucial role in shaping the listening experience. One of the most significant advances in music sound technology is the transition from traditional stereo sound to the immersive Dolby Atmos format. This journey has not only transformed how music is mixed and mastered but has also fundamentally changed how we experience it. In this article, we’ll explore the evolution of music sound technology from the classic stereo format to the innovative Dolby Atmos, showing how these advances have enhanced the way we enjoy music. The Beginnings: Mono Sound Before stereo or surround sound, there was mono—a single channel of audio that played through a single speaker or a pair of speakers. For the first half of the 20th century, most recorded music was released in mono. While it was revolutionary at the time, mono sound had limitations. All of the sound elements were mixed into one channel, making it difficult for listeners to distinguish individual instruments, voices, and effects. But as audio technology progressed, stereo sound was born and began to dominate the music industry. The Rise of Stereo Sound In the 1950s, stereo sound was introduced, allowing music to be mixed into two separate channels: one for the left speaker and one for the right. This development allowed listeners to hear music in a way that more closely resembled the real world, with sounds placed between the left and right speakers for a sense of space and directionality. Stereo revolutionized music by offering a wider soundstage and clearer separation of instruments. Now, listeners could hear vocals, guitars, drums, and other instruments come from different locations in the mix. It was the beginning of spatial audio—creating a sense of directionality and depth in the music. As stereo became the standard for music production, artists and engineers began to experiment with panning instruments across the left and right channels to create more engaging and dynamic mixes. The stereo format allowed listeners to feel more connected to the music, but it was still far from immersive. The Advent of Surround Sound As home entertainment systems began to improve in the 1970s and 1980s, surround sound technology became more prevalent, particularly in movie theaters. Music production followed suit, with the introduction of 5.1 surround sound mixes. Surround sound added more channels—typically five speakers plus a subwoofer—creating an experience that enveloped the listener in a more dynamic sound environment. For music, the 5.1 surround sound format provided a deeper sense of immersion. Music wasn’t just coming from the front; it now had presence from behind, creating a feeling of being surrounded by sound. However, even with surround sound’s advancements, there was still a limit to how immersive the experience could be. Traditional surround sound systems were limited by the horizontal speaker arrangement and did not yet capture the full range of human hearing capabilities. The Game-Changer: Dolby Atmos Dolby Atmos is the next major leap in immersive audio. Initially developed for the movie industry in the early 2010s, Dolby Atmos quickly found its way into music production, offering an unprecedented level of depth, movement, and immersion. Where traditional stereo or surround sound systems could place sounds in a horizontal plane, Dolby Atmos music takes it a step further by adding a vertical dimension. This allows sound to be placed above, below, and around the listener, rather than being confined to the left, right, and rear. In short, Dolby Atmos music creates a full 3D audio experience. With Dolby Atmos, individual elements of a music track—such as vocals, drums, guitars, and even effects—can be positioned in a 3D space around the listener. Unlike stereo, which uses two channels to deliver sound, Dolby Atmos music utilizes audio objects that can be moved freely in a three-dimensional soundfield. This flexibility provides producers and sound engineers with the ability to place sound precisely where they want it, adding an extraordinary level of precision and depth to the listening experience. How Does Dolby Atmos Change the Music Experience? Immersion: Dolby Atmos offers an unparalleled level of immersion by placing listeners in the center of the sound. Rather than hearing music coming from a few speakers in front of you, with Dolby Atmos, music surrounds you, giving a 360-degree experience. Whether you’re using headphones or a full speaker system, Dolby Atmos creates a sense that you are inside the music. Spatial Precision: In traditional stereo, sound can only move between the left and right channels. In Dolby Atmos, sounds can move freely in three-dimensional space, creating a more accurate representation of how we naturally hear. For example, you may hear a piano playing to your left, but also a subtle synth element hovering above you, creating an all-encompassing audio experience. Clarity and Detail: Dolby Atmos music allows each element of the track to be more distinct. Because the elements are placed in their own spaces, there’s less competition between instruments and sounds, leading to more clarity and definition in the mix. Dynamic Movement: One of the most exciting aspects of Dolby Atmos music is the ability to dynamically move sound in space. This means that sounds can evolve throughout the track, creating movement that wasn’t possible in stereo or traditional surround sound formats. Instruments can fade in and out of your surroundings, giving you a unique experience each time you listen. What is Dolby Atmos Music and How Does It Change the Listening Experience?

What is Dolby Atmos Music and How Does It Change the Listening Experience? As music continues to evolve, so do the technologies that help deliver it to our ears in the most immersive and dynamic ways. One such technology that has been gaining significant traction is Dolby Atmos Music. Originally developed for cinema to deliver an immersive, three-dimensional audio experience, Dolby Atmos has now made its way into the world of music. But what exactly is Dolby Atmos Music, and how does it change the way we experience music? Let’s dive in. What is Dolby Atmos Music? Dolby Atmos Music is an advanced sound technology that creates an immersive, multi-dimensional audio experience by adding height to traditional surround sound. Unlike stereo or even conventional surround sound systems, which only distribute sound across a horizontal plane (left, right, front, and rear), Dolby Atmos Music allows sound to be placed and moved in a three-dimensional space, including above and around the listener. In practical terms, this means you’ll hear sounds not just coming from the speakers in front or beside you, but from above, behind, or even seemingly moving around you. It’s like being enveloped by the music itself, as if you’re standing in the middle of the sound rather than listening to it from a distance. How Does Dolby Atmos Music Work? The core idea behind Dolby Atmos Music is its ability to separate individual elements of a music track—such as vocals, instruments, effects, and beats—and position them in specific locations within a 3D space. Unlike traditional stereo or surround sound, which is limited to a set number of channels, Dolby Atmos uses audio objects that can be moved and positioned anywhere in this three-dimensional space. This is achieved by the use of speakers or headphones that support Dolby Atmos technology. In a home theater setup, you would need ceiling-mounted or upward-firing speakers that can direct sound toward the ceiling and reflect it downwards, creating the height effect. When listening through compatible Dolby Atmos headphones, the technology uses digital processing to simulate this effect, giving you the feeling that the sound is coming from all directions. Dolby Atmos vs. Stereo: Key Differences Explained

Dolby Atmos vs. Stereo: Key Differences Explained Dolby Atmos and stereo are both audio formats designed to deliver sound, but they do so in vastly different ways. While stereo has been the standard for decades, Dolby Atmos represents a cutting-edge, immersive audio experience. Here’s a breakdown of the main differences between the two: 1. Sound Channel Configuration Stereo: 2 channels: Left and Right speakers. Traditional 2D Sound: The sound is limited to two channels (left and right) and is placed within that space. It’s a relatively flat audio experience where you hear the sound from two directions.   Dolby Atmos: 3D Audio with Object-Based Sound: Atmos uses multiple speakers in a 3D space. It can work with up to 64 audio tracks, and sound can be placed anywhere in the room (above, below, or around you). This creates a highly immersive experience where you can hear sounds coming from all directions, not just from left or right. Height Channels: Atmos adds the element of vertical sound, allowing for ceiling speakers or compatible soundbars to produce overhead sound. 2. Immersive Experience Stereo: Basic Stereo Field: Sound moves only left to right, creating a sense of width but no depth or height. It’s great for simple listening environments but doesn’t provide an immersive feeling.   Dolby Atmos: 360-Degree Sound: Atmos surrounds you with audio coming from all around. It uses object-based sound technology, which means each sound (like a bird chirping or a car driving by) can be placed in a specific position in space, offering a more realistic and enveloping experience. Height Channels: Adding height channels in Atmos creates a 3D space, allowing sound to come from above or below you, simulating a more realistic environment. 3. Audio Complexity Stereo: Simpler: Stereo mixes are generally less complex because they only need to be balanced between two channels. The dynamic range and sound stage are limited to left and right.   Dolby Atmos: More Complex: With Dolby Atmos, engineers can use multiple tracks and sound objects, offering much greater flexibility in mixing. The spatial placement of sound objects allows for complex arrangements where sounds are constantly moving around the listener, offering a dynamic, evolving listening experience. 4. Content and Format Stereo: Widely Available: Nearly all music, podcasts, and video content are produced in stereo. Stereo is still the default format for most content and playback devices.   Dolby Atmos: Specialized Content: While Atmos is available for movies, music, and games, it requires specialized equipment (like Atmos-enabled speakers or soundbars) and content produced specifically in the format. Platforms like Apple Music, TIDAL, Amazon Music, and Netflix support Dolby Atmos content. 5. Equipment Requirements Stereo: Basic Setup: Only requires two speakers (or headphones). This makes stereo much easier to implement and accessible to most users.   Dolby Atmos: Advanced Setup: Requires a more complex audio system, such as Dolby Atmos-enabled soundbars, home theater systems, or headphones that simulate Atmos sound. For the full experience, a speaker setup with height channels or ceiling speakers is often necessary. 6. At Des Grey Mastering, we’re at the forefront of this exciting evolution, helping artists create unparalleled listening experiences that truly resonate. What Exactly Is Dolby Atmos Mastering? Dolby Atmos isn’t just another surround sound format; it’s an object-based audio technology. This means: Audio Objects: Instead of mixing to fixed channels (like 5.1 or 7.1 surround sound), individual sounds or groups of sounds (like a lead vocal, a specific synth, or a guitar riff) are treated as “objects.” Precise Placement: Each object is given metadata that defines its exact position in a 3D space, relative to the listener. This includes horizontal (left/right, front/back) and vertical (up/down) placement. Adaptive Rendering: When played back, the Dolby Atmos system renders these objects in real-time to fit the specific speaker configuration of the listener’s device – be it a full home theater with overhead speakers, a soundbar, or even just headphones (using binaural rendering to simulate the 3D effect). Dolby Atmos mastering is the final step in preparing an immersive mix, ensuring it meets technical specifications, achieves optimal loudness, and translates beautifully across all compatible playback systems. How Dolby Atmos Transforms Your Sound From a technical perspective, the transformation is profound. A skilled Dolby Atmos mastering engineer meticulously balances the immersive mix, ensuring the spatial elements are impactful without being distracting, and that the overall sound meets industry standards for playback. It’s about: Optimizing Loudness: Ensuring the immersive mix adheres to the specific loudness targets (e.g., -18 LUFS) required for Dolby Atmos content on streaming platforms, preserving dynamic range. Translating Across Devices: Verifying that the spatial information translates effectively whether someone is listening on a full surround system or through binaural headphones, providing a consistent high-quality experience. Final Sonic Polish: Applying the final touches of EQ, dynamics, and quality control to ensure your immersive master is flawless and ready for global distribution. In this guide, we’ll dive into the fundamentals of audio mastering, why it matters, and how you can choose the right mastering service in South Africa. What is Audio Mastering? Audio mastering is the process of preparing a final mix for distribution. It’s the last step before your track is released into the world. Mastering ensures that your music sounds balanced, consistent, and optimized for various playback systems like streaming platforms, radio, vinyl, or CD. It’s also about enhancing the overall sonic qualities of a track—refining EQ, compression, dynamics, and loudness to make sure it’s polished for the end listener. Mastering also ensures that all tracks on an album or EP flow seamlessly together, with consistent volume, tone, and feel. It’s not about fixing the mix but rather about enhancing it to ensure it’s radio-ready and sounds great everywhere. Why is Audio Mastering Important? Professional Sound Quality:Mastering brings your music to a level of polish and clarity that is essential for professional-sounding tracks. A good master ensures that your music competes with industry standards and sounds great on any device, from earbuds to high-end sound systems. Consistency Across Tracks:For albums or EPs, mastering ensures that there is sonic consistency between all the tracks. Each track will have the same volume level, tone, and overall feel, so listeners won’t be jolted by sudden changes when transitioning between songs. Optimized for Multiple Formats:Whether your music will be streamed, sold on CD, or pressed to vinyl, mastering ensures that it is optimized for each format. It’s not just about making your track loud; it’s about making sure it sounds its best no matter how it’s being played. Global Distribution Ready:Whether you’re distributing your music to Spotify, Apple Music, or physical stores, mastering ensures that the track meets all technical requirements for each platform. This ensures your music doesn’t get rejected for issues like improper loudness levels or incorrect file formats. The Mastering Process Mastering typically involves the following steps: Initial Evaluation:The mastering engineer listens to the final mix to evaluate its strengths and weaknesses. They will look for issues with the EQ, stereo image, or dynamics that need adjustment. EQ and Tonal Balance:The mastering engineer may adjust the overall EQ of the track to enhance certain elements and make the song sound more balanced. Compression and Limiting:Compression is used to tighten up the dynamics of the track and ensure that nothing is too loud or too quiet. Limiting is applied to maximize the loudness of the track without causing distortion. Stereo Enhancement:The mastering engineer may apply stereo widening techniques to give the track more space and depth, ensuring it sounds vibrant on all listening systems. Final Polishing and Format Preparation:The final step involves making subtle tweaks to polish the sound and prepare the track for its final distribution format. The song will be encoded and prepared in the required file formats, with the appropriate metadata for streaming services and physical media.
